header,#header-group,.shopify-section-group-header-group{background:#000!important}header a,header span,header summary{color:#fff!important;opacity:1!important;visibility:visible!important;font-weight:800!important;text-decoration:none!important}header svg{color:#fff!important;fill:none!important;stroke:#fff!important;opacity:1!important;visibility:visible!important}header a:hover,header summary:hover{color:#f7cbf7!important}@media(min-width:750px){header{min-height:130px!important}.header{display:flex!important;align-items:center!important;width:100%!important}.header__heading,.header-logo,.header__heading-link{margin-right:34px!important;flex-shrink:0!important}.header__inline-menu,header nav{margin-right:auto!important;display:flex!important;align-items:center!important}.header__icons{margin-left:auto!important;display:flex!important;align-items:center!important;justify-content:flex-end!important;gap:14px!important;flex-shrink:0!important}header img{max-height:90px!important;width:auto!important}.header-logo__image-container,.header-logo__image-container--original{--header-logo-image-width: 220px !important}.header-logo__image{width:220px!important;max-width:220px!important;height:auto!important}header a,header span,header summary{font-size:16px!important}header svg{width:24px!important;height:24px!important}header nav,header ul{gap:28px!important}}@media(max-width:749px){header{min-height:70px!important;height:70px!important;display:flex!important;align-items:center!important;padding:0 14px!important}.header-wrapper,.header__inner,.header__content{padding:0!important;margin:0!important}.header{display:flex!important;align-items:center!important;justify-content:space-between!important;width:100%!important}.header__icon--menu{margin-right:auto!important}.header__heading,.header-logo{margin:0 auto!important;text-align:center!important}.header__icons{margin-left:auto!important;display:flex!important;align-items:center!important}.header-logo__image-container,.header-logo__image-container--original{--header-logo-image-width-mobile: 115px !important}.header-logo__image,header img{width:115px!important;max-width:115px!important;max-height:55px!important;height:auto!important}header a,header span,header summary{font-size:14px!important}header svg{width:22px!important;height:22px!important}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/herobannercustom.css.map */
